How much do cerner systems anal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for cerner systems analyst in the United States is $89,296.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$66,000.00 and $108,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Cerner Systems Analysts?

Cerner Systems Analysts are IT professionals who specialize in implementing, configuring, and supporting Cerner's electronic health record (EHR) systems within healthcare organizations. They work closely with clinical and administrative staff to ensure that the Cerner applications align with workflow requirements and regulatory standards. Their responsibilities include troubleshooting issues, optimizing system performance, and providing user training and support. Cerner Systems Analysts play a critical role in ensuring the smooth operation of healthcare IT systems and improving patient care through technology.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Cerner Systems Analyst, and why are they important?

To excel as a Cerner Systems Analyst, you need a solid background in health informatics, systems analysis, and experience with electronic health records, often supported by a relevant degree or Cerner certification. Familiarity with Cerner Millennium, PowerChart, CCL (Cerner Command Language), and troubleshooting tools is crucial for daily operations. Strong analytical thinking, communication, and problem-solving skills help bridge gaps between IT staff and clinical users. These competencies ensure effective system configuration, seamless clinical workflows, and optimal support for healthcare providers.

What are some common challenges faced by Cerner Systems Analysts when implementing new modules or updates?

Cerner Systems Analysts often encounter challenges such as ensuring seamless integration of new modules with existing hospital information systems, managing user training, and minimizing workflow disruptions during updates. Coordinating with clinical staff, IT teams, and Cerner support is crucial to address compatibility issues and user concerns promptly. Staying updated with Cerner’s latest features and regulatory requirements also requires proactive learning and communication.
